Lengths of Curves

When finding the length of a given curve, divide the curve up into very small segments and calculate the length of each segment.  Add up the lengths found.

Measure the intervals by keeping the Dx the same for each interval.  Each segment approximates a straight line, so use the distance formula to find the length of each segment.
